Chapter 633: Chapter 598: The Beauty Pie Falling from the Sky! (2)_6

Using this method to carry out his madness was undoubtedly crossing the line!

"Contact Hua Xiaotian!" Tapping on the table, Wang Anshi made a difficult decision through clenched teeth.

The moment he spoke, several of the elders’ eyes shot wide open, their faces etched with disbelief and astonishment. "Old Wang, what—what do you mean by this?" the elder closest to Wang Anshi exclaimed.

Contact Hua Xiaotian? Are they going to make a move against Qin Fan?

"Starting with the Qin Family, we have been indulgent with him! But he has provoked our bottom line time and again. First, he annihilated the Du Family, which was tolerable since they were merely merchants—we could turn a blind eye.

"But then came the Qiao Family. More than twenty people, old and young, were buried alive in the rubble, and we endured that too! After all, he didn’t act openly, so we could still choose to deceive ourselves. But now, he has publicly slaughtered the Bo Family and used this lawless method to terrorize all of Jinling. If we continue to do nothing, it will be indefensible!

"Yes, this is a difficult decision, even one that could result in mutual destruction, but we no longer have a choice! He becomes more audacious each time. Who can guarantee this will be the last? The situation has already escalated to us nurturing a tiger that will one day devour us!"

The corners of Wang Anshi’s eyes twitched madly as he articulated each word through gritted teeth.

If it were possible, he wouldn’t have wanted the situation to escalate to this point. If it were possible, he wished Qin Fan could have taken the perspective of preserving the greater stability and become the leader of the Guardian Institute. If only, if only... but alas, there are no ’if onlys.’

Qin Fan had rejected the Guardian Institute’s invitations time and again. In his unrestrained pursuit of vengeance, he had repeatedly and openly trampled upon the law! This outrageous arrogance undoubtedly brought the hidden threat into the open, forcing them to consider countermeasures. They could tolerate Qin Fan’s recklessness, but they could not accept such lawlessness. His brazen massacre of the Bo Family was beyond their expectations and became the final spark that forced their hand!

"Old Wang, think thrice! If we burn our bridges now, the consequences could be unimaginable! Even Master Hua has to give him a wide berth. One can only imagine the kind of predicament we’ll face if a monster like that goes berserk!" another elder urgently advised.

Was Wang Anshi making sense? Absolutely. Did they want to eliminate the threat that was Qin Fan? Of course. But they had to consider the consequences of doing so, and the potential disasters and ripple effects it could cause!

"It is precisely because I have thought it through that I must contact Hua Xiaotian," Wang Anshi declared. "I know removing this thorn in our side won’t happen overnight. But before that, we must ascertain the depths of Qin Fan’s power. Only then can we formulate a long-term plan! As it stands, Hua Xiaotian is the only one who truly knows Qin Fan’s strength! Summon him here!"

After speaking, Wang Anshi stood up. Clasping his hands behind his back, he took a deep breath and walked out of the office.

It was not only a sleepless night for the forbidden grounds of Beijing. For Jinling, hundreds of miles away, it was even more so.

The events in the courtyard, the horrific death of Bo Qiudong, and Qin Fan’s intimidating shout spread like a whirlwind from the courtyard’s center, sweeping across all of Jinling the moment Qin Fan departed.

Some rejoiced, others despaired.

Those who had been at odds with the Bo Family, or even oppressed by their power, nearly popped champagne to celebrate.

As for those allied with the Bo Family, they were in turmoil. They felt a profound unease, for as the proverb goes, when the hare dies, the fox grieves. With the fall of the Bo Family, what would become of those who were in the same boat? How would they deal with the enmities created in the past now that they no longer had the Bo Family’s protection?

Jinling was in chaos. Not just the political landscape, but the very hearts of its people!

Yet, amid this turmoil, everyone knew that after today, Qin Fan’s status in Jinling would be nothing short of supreme. And the Chang Family, with Chang Yuanyi as its representative, would certainly leverage this to become a power second only to one and above all others!

Amid the secret envy and resentment, Old Master Chang, who had already gone to bed, was jolted awake by Qin Fan’s intimidating roar. From that moment on, sleep was impossible, and his face was etched with worry.

Not long ago, he had told Chang Haisheng that his concerns were unfounded. Now, it seemed he had been slapped in the face.

He had originally thought Qin Fan would simply make the Bo Family vanish without a trace. He never expected him to end the feud in such a public and brutal manner!

Without a doubt, this had absolutely crossed the line!

"Grandfather, has he gone mad?" Chang Haisheng asked from the living room sofa, his voice trembling as he looked at the old man.

Hearing this, Old Master Chang didn’t immediately reply, but the corners of his eyes began to twitch.

Mad? He thought so too.

A moment later, he shook his head and spoke in a low, aged voice, "Whether it’s fortune or misfortune, it’s ultimately a matter of fate and luck! Although only Yuan Yi is directly connected to Qin Fan, by now, all of Jinling and even the entire Jiangsu and Zhejiang region must think the Chang Family is tied to him. Whether he is truly insane or has his own plans, the Chang Family now has no path of retreat!"

"Then what should we do?" Chang Haisheng asked nervously, his throat constricting.

"Let nature take its course," Old Master Chang exhaled deeply, his brows knitted together.

"Let nature take its course?" Chang Haisheng clearly couldn’t believe the answer.
